100% found this document useful (1 vote)
164 views2 pages

Project Report On Online Railway Management System

The document describes an Online Railway Management System project that was developed using Java, JSP, Tomcat, and MySQL to allow users to book and cancel train tickets online. The system provides a user-friendly interface for booking tickets, checking schedules, and getting ticket status updates from any location. Key modules include login/registration, adding/updating train information, payment processing, and contact support. The system aims to make the ticket booking process more convenient and reduce risks during the COVID-19 pandemic by moving it online.

Uploaded by

Maxwell
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
100% found this document useful (1 vote)
164 views2 pages

Project Report On Online Railway Management System

The document describes an Online Railway Management System project that was developed using Java, JSP, Tomcat, and MySQL to allow users to book and cancel train tickets online. The system provides a user-friendly interface for booking tickets, checking schedules, and getting ticket status updates from any location. Key modules include login/registration, adding/updating train information, payment processing, and contact support. The system aims to make the ticket booking process more convenient and reduce risks during the COVID-19 pandemic by moving it online.

Uploaded by

Maxwell
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 2

TYBCA-B

PROJECT SYNOPSIS
Project Name :

Online Railway Management System – JAVA(JSP) + Tomcat Server + MySQL Database

Abstract:

In this current pandemic time of COVID-19 booking train tickets by traditional manner have
become risky and sometime impossible but this website make the process of booking ticket and
keeping updates of the train easier and more convenient to the general public providing user friendly
interface to the end user and provide them with option to book ticket from any location as they need
The Online Railway Management System is used to overcome the entire problem which they are facing
currently and making the process of booking ticket completely online.

Advantages:

Provides complete web-based solution, enhanced the whole process of ticket booking and provide
the user-friendly interface to the end user while keeping the user updated on the train schedules.

Project Scope:

From an end-user perspective, the Online Railway Management System Project consists of tow
functional elements.

• Booking and cancellation of the ticket: Helps user to book or cancel the ticket from any location
and customize their seat as per their need and select their journey route

• Updates on train : Providing user the essential information on the train schedules which helps
the user to make right choice for itself

Modules:

Home Page, Login page, sign up page, Add Train page, Update Train page, Payment page, forget
password page, reset page, PNR status page, booking page, add passenger page, Contact Us page Etc.

Software Requirement:

• JDK 16 or Latest
• Eclipse/NetBeans
• Apache Tomcat Server 9.0.2
• MySQL Database

Hardware Requirements:

Processor: Intel i3 or equivalent

RAM: 4gb or Greater


Language:

• HTML: Page layout has been designed in HTML.


• CSS: CSS has been used for all the designing part.
• JavaScript: All the validation task and animations has been developed by JavaScript.
• JSP: All the front-end logic has been written in JSP.
• Java: All the business logic has been written in Java.
• MySQL: MySQL database has been used as database for the project.
• Tomcat: Project will be run over the Tomcat server.

Limitation of the Software:

This project was developed to fulfill user requirement however there are lots of scope to improve the
performance of the Online Railway Management System in the area of user interface, database
performance and query processing time Etc.

Future Enhancement:

• SMS and Email alert for train update and booking Confirmation
• Connect with different Railway APIs

You might also like